What is the Shadow market?

Black markets, also known as shadow markets, emerge due to various economic, social, and legal factors. They refer to illegal or underground networks where goods, services, or activities are traded outside the boundaries of official regulations, taxation, and oversight.

What is an example of a shadow economy?

Alternative names for the underground economy include the shadow economy, the black market, and the informal economy. Dealing in illegal drugs, human trafficking, endangered species, human organs, antiquities, and stolen goods are examples of activities in the underground economy.

What is the shadow economy also called?

Also called the underground, informal, or parallel economy, the shadow economy includes not only illegal activities but also unreported income from the production of legal goods and services, either from monetary or barter transactions.

What are the benefits of the shadow economy?

Pros. High taxes and social security contributions and heavy regulation are the main drivers of the shadow economy. Resources not being used in the official economy can be used in the shadow economy to increase overall supply of goods and services.

What are the negative effects of the shadow economy?

Consequences of Shadow Economies

The fact that some individuals buy goods and services at prices that fully reflect the taxes imposed by the government while other individuals may buy similar but cheaper goods or services produced by the shadow economy makes the economic system less fair.
